Her heart was broken, smashed, destroyed. One could say she was bleeding out, but her soul was still seeking salvation. Someone had told her about a doctor. He was supposed to have a cure. So she set out to find the land where he lived. 

She couldn’t help but to remember how she got there, to that very point, with every step she took. With every tear that rolled down her face, she found herself back there. And no matter how hard she tried, she wasn’t able to forget. Even though she already knew those memories, or rather, those nightmares would never be erased from her mind.

As time went by, she noticed it was colder. And she saw white and then red, all around her. The sight of her blood tainting the snow was the clearest sign that she was running out of time, so she sped up. Then she felt exhausted. But she kept on going; despite everything growing colder. She used all the strength left in her body and ran. The landscape became fully white and she knew. It was over, she was freezing.

She had been lying down in the snow for hours and any hope left inside of her vanished with her soul.  No one was able to tell whether she froze to death or if she died due to the fact that her body had been left without a single drop of blood. But everyone knew for sure, she died because of the cure she never got to find, love.
